gpt4 book ai didi

jquery - 使用 $.get 值作为 JSON 对象会返回 HierarchyRequestError : DOM Exception 3

转载 作者:行者123 更新时间:2023-12-01 08:04:31 25 4
gpt4 key购买 nike

我正在尝试获取 JSON 编码值

{"3":"su","4":"demo","5":"Data Provider"}

通过groups = $.get('actions/respond_groups.php');

但是,当尝试使用组对象时,如下所示:

function resetEdit(){
groups = $.get('actions/respond_groups.php');
$('.edit-group').editable('actions/manage_users.php?method=edit-group', {
data : groups,
type : 'select',
submit : 'OK'
});
}

但是我遇到了:

Uncaught Error: HierarchyRequestError: DOM Exception 3 jquery.min.js:2
(anonymous function) jquery.min.js:2
p.fn.extend.domManip jquery.min.js:2
(anonymous function) jquery.min.js:2
p.extend.each jquery.min.js:2
p.fn.p.each jquery.min.js:2
p.fn.extend.domManip jquery.min.js:2
p.fn.extend.append jquery.min.js:2
$.editable.types.select.content jquery.jeditable.js:506
(anonymous function) jquery.jeditable.js:239
p.event.dispatch jquery.min.js:2
g.handle.h

通过谷歌查看,这一切似乎都是来自尝试使用 return var; 的人,但我只是想使用一个对象......

有什么想法吗?

最佳答案

get 请求是异步.. 因此它不会等待请求完成才命中下一条语句。

所以在回调方法中分配它

function resetEdit(){
$.get('actions/respond_groups.php', function(groups) {
$('.edit-group').editable('actions/manage_users.php?method=edit-group', {
data : groups,
type : 'select',
submit : 'OK'
});
});

}

关于jquery - 使用 $.get 值作为 JSON 对象会返回 HierarchyRequestError : DOM Exception 3,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/17582866/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com